Year: 2009
Runtime: 71 min
Language: English
Director: Shane Meadows
In Somers Town, a vibrant area of London, a young man named Tomo develops an unexpected bond with Marek, a quiet Polish teenager. They find comfort in their unconventional connection and a sense of family as they navigate life’s difficulties. Their close arrangement is complicated by Maria, a charming French waitress who captures both of their attention, and by the need to conceal their relationship from Marek’s strict father.

In the bustling, multicultural streets of Somers Town, a corner of London that hums with both grit and hope, a young outsider arrives seeking something beyond the isolation of his past. Tomo steps into this vibrant neighborhood carrying the weight of loneliness, his presence marked by a quiet yearning for connection amid the city’s restless rhythm. The film’s tone is intimate and observant, captured through handheld lenses that linger on ordinary moments, letting the audience feel the texture of the urban backdrop without ever losing sight of the characters’ inner lives.
Soon Marek, a reserved Polish teenager, crosses paths with Tomo in a modest café, their unexpected meeting sparking a friendship that feels both fragile and essential. Both boys are outsiders in their own ways—Marek navigating the challenges of migration and a demanding family environment, Tomo wrestling with displacement and the search for belonging. Their bond is built on shared silences, subtle humor, and a tentative trust that offers a glimpse of family they have not yet found, creating a quiet, hopeful counterpoint to the surrounding city’s noise.
Complicating their growing closeness is Maria, a charismatic French waitress whose presence adds an affectionate tension to their dynamic. As the three navigate the delicate balance of adolescent desire, cultural differences, and the need to keep certain aspects of their lives hidden—particularly from Marek’s stern, drinking father—each encounter hints at deeper emotional currents. The film stays rooted in a naturalistic style, allowing the audience to sense the unspoken yearning and the fragile sense of community forming among the three, while the muted palette of early scenes gradually suggests an emerging possibility without foretelling any concrete outcome.
